Oh the poor thing :/ Usually horses calm down when they see that the rest oft the herd keeps being calm. So as long as your other horses aren't freaking out she's most likely going to be more satisfied soon. Giver her a lot of time and make aure she has enough company to learn from.

Kind of sounds like only one horse (no herd). Also sounds like ulcers - uncomfortable, tense, reactive, loss of weight and general decline in condition
